Arizona State Week 3 injury report: Updates on Raleek Brown, Laterrance Welch, Jordan Crook and more

Raleek Brown (ankle)

Brown suffered an ankle injury in the second quarter of Arizona State's 34-32 loss to BYU on Saturday. He did not return to the game and was seen on crutches after the game.

ASU coach Herm Edwards said after the game that Brown's injury is "not as bad as we thought." He is expected to miss ASU's game against NAU on Saturday, but could return for the team's Pac-12 opener against Utah on Sept. 24.

Laterrance Welch (undisclosed)

Welch left the BYU game in the first half with an undisclosed injury and did not return.

Edwards said after the game that Welch's injury is "day-to-day." He is expected to miss ASU's game against NAU on Saturday, but could return for the team's Pac-12 opener against Utah on Sept. 24.

Jordan Crook (foot)

Crook missed the BYU game with a foot injury.

Edwards said after the game that Crook's injury is "improving." He is expected to be available for ASU's game against NAU on Saturday.

Other injuries

In addition to Brown, Welch and Crook, ASU is also dealing with injuries to the following players:

  • DeAndre Pierce (ankle): Pierce is expected to miss the NAU game, but could return for the Utah game.
  • Ro Torrence (knee): Torrence is out indefinitely with a knee injury.
  • Jermayne Lole (hamstring): Lole is expected to miss the NAU game, but could return for the Utah game.
